Initial Safety and Power Verification
Before touching any wires or internal components, safety must be the primary focus. Start by checking the circuit breaker or fuse box; a tripped breaker is one of the most common reasons an outdoor unit fails to start. Reset the breaker and wait a few minutes before powering the unit back on. If the breaker trips immediately again, do not force it, as this indicates a serious electrical short that requires a professional technician.
Inspecting the Thermostat and Controls
Assuming power is stable, verify that the cooling system is actually receiving the command to operate. Check the indoor thermostat, ensuring it is set to "Cool" and the temperature setting is lower than the current room temperature. Also, inspect the outdoor unit's manual disconnect box; sometimes a service switch near the unit itself might have been turned off during maintenance, preventing the system from running.
Examining Airflow and Physical Obstructions
Airflow is critical for heat exchange, and restrictions here are a leading cause of system failure. Visually inspect the area around the outside unit; overgrown bushes, piled leaves, or stored equipment can block the intake and exhaust vents, suffocating the system. The unit needs at least two feet of clearance on all sides to breathe properly and operate efficiently.
Cleaning the Condenser Coils
Even with clear space, the condenser coils inside the unit can become caked with dirt, dust, and pollen. This grime acts as insulation, preventing the refrigerant from releasing heat effectively. Gently hose down the coils (power off first) to remove debris, taking care not to bend the delicate fins. Bent fins can be carefully straightened with a fin comb to restore optimal airflow and thermal transfer.
Addressing Refrigerant and Electrical Issues
If the unit is running but not cooling, a refrigerant leak or improper charge might be the culprit. You will notice this as warm air coming from the vents or ice forming on the refrigerant lines. Handling refrigerant requires specific EPA-certified equipment and knowledge, so this step necessitates calling an HVAC professional to diagnose and recharge the system correctly.
Listening for Unusual Noises
Sounds are a great diagnostic tool for pinpointing mechanical failure. A buzzing noise often points to electrical issues, such as a failing contactor or a loose wire. Grinding or squealing typically indicates bearing failure in the condenser fan motor or issues with the compressor, both of which are serious and require professional repair to avoid complete system breakdown.
